Protecting the rest window

Strategic napping and light exposure help crews cope with the window of circadian low after landing in Bangalore. Aircrew Travel pairs fast transfers with quiet rooms so sleep can start sooner.

Beating jet lag in Bangalore

Short walks, hydration and avoiding heavy late meals ease the adjustment to Asia Pacific time zones during a Bangalore layover.
